Financial
The fund maintains a diversified, multi-asset portfolio with a current equity weight near 90%. It benefits from institutional-grade underlying holdings and a glide path that remains equity-heavy longer than competitors, maximizing compounding potential.
- ·Expense Ratio: 0.46% (Competitive for active management)
- ·10-Year Annualized Return: ~9.5-10%
- ·Equity Allocation: ~89-91% (Aggressive for 2050 target)
Risks
- ·Higher volatility during market drawdowns due to active equity tilt
- ·Higher expense ratio compared to pure passive index target-date funds
- ·Manager risk associated with underlying active fund underperformance
